Analysis of Application Scenarios of Shielded Electric PumpsDue to its unique structure and performance characteristics, the shielded electric pump has been widely applied in many scenarios. The following is an analysis of the main application scenarios of shielded electric pumps: 1. Chemical engineering field: In chemical production, many processes require precise control of the flow rate and pressure of liquids. The shielded electric pump features stable conveying performance and precise flow regulation capability, and is suitable for conveying various corrosive, flammable, explosive or high-purity liquids. 2. Pharmaceutical Industry: In the pharmaceutical manufacturing process, there are strict requirements for the transportation and mixing of liquids. The shielded electric pump can ensure leak-free and pollution-free transportation, and is suitable for the transportation of liquid medicine in pharmaceutical processes, liquid circulation in reaction vessels, and liquid supply for laboratory equipment. 3. Food Industry In food production, the requirements for hygiene and safety are extremely high. Shielded electric pumps can avoid the leakage problems that may occur with traditional pumps and are suitable for the transportation of liquid raw materials, additives and finished products on food production lines. 4. Petroleum Industry: In the process of oil extraction and processing, various corrosive and high-pressure liquids need to be dealt with. The high corrosion resistance and explosion-proof performance of the shielded electric pump make it an ideal choice for the petroleum industry, used for transporting crude oil, refined oil products and chemicals, etc. 5. Semiconductor Industry In semiconductor manufacturing, extremely high requirements are placed on the purity of liquids and flow control. The shielded electric pump can ensure pollution-free transportation and is suitable for the transportation of high-purity chemicals and liquid circulation in the reaction process. 6. Laboratories and scientific research equipment Precise control of the flow and pressure of liquids is often required in laboratories and scientific research equipment. The high-precision regulation capability of the shielded electric pump makes it an ideal choice for laboratory equipment, used for the transportation of experimental liquids, liquid circulation in analytical instruments, etc. 7. Environmental Protection and sewage treatment: In sewage treatment and environmental protection projects, shielded electric pumps can handle liquids containing solid particles, corrosive substances or high concentrations. Its efficient and stable performance is suitable for liquid transportation in sewage treatment plants, industrial wastewater treatment, etc. In conclusion, shielded electric pumps are widely used in fields such as chemical engineering, pharmaceuticals, food, petroleum, semiconductor industry, laboratories and scientific research equipment, as well as environmental protection and sewage treatment. Its structural features and performance advantages make the shielded electric pump an ideal choice in many application scenarios. |
